About Leah Brown
Leah Brown is a lifelong educator with a wide range of skills and experience. She has undergraduate degrees in Psychology and Public Policy as well as a minor in Public Communications. Leah also holds a Masters Degree in Special Education. She is a trained Orton-Gillingham reading specialist with over 20 years of experience. Leah has worked as a counselor, teacher, tutor, consultant, coach, and advocate for hundreds of families. She has experience within public, private, and homeschooling communities. She has worked with general education, special education, gifted, and twice exceptional student populations and their parents, fellow educators, and service providers. She has helped students/parents select and transition schools, achieve goals around IEP and 504 needs, meet curricular and personal educational objectives, and find empowerment and joy within the educational context.
